Description A Truly must see property. Built approximately ten years ago by Ward Homes, this three four bedroom semi detached town house offers superb family living space. Known as the Cannington style, the house spreads over three floors and offers versatile accommodation comprising hall, ground floor cloakroom, a study, living dining room with access out to a larger than average rear garden and a fitted kitchen with built in oven, hob and integrated fridge freezer all on the ground floor. On the first floor you will find another living room bedroom, the family bathroom and bedroom three, whilst on the top floor lies the master bedroom with fitted wardrobes and en suite shower room, along with bedroom two. The property is heated by Gas Central Heating and double glazed through out. There is no problem parking as the house comes with a carport along side the house with parking for another car on the drive. Offering immediate vacant possession, meaning no onward chain complications, this property should be added to your priority list to view.

Location Overlooking open parkland and nestled in the vibrant and rapidly developing area of Castle Hill, Ebbsfleet Valley, these properties are extremely popular with young growing families. There are outstanding schools, local parks, amenities all close by. Offering excellent transport links practically on your doorstep including Ebbsfleet International Station which is approximately ten minutes walk, whilst the A2 with links to the M25, M20 and M2 are easily accessible. Bluewater shopping centre is just a short bus or car ride away. Whether you re looking to enjoy the surrounding Kent countryside or the bustling city life, this property offers the best of both worlds.
